Job description

Description

The Quality Control Manager is responsible for managing the Quality Assurance and Quality Control Department while working with multiple departments to ensure products and processes meet specifications.

Oversees and trains employees to:

  • Receive material into inventory based on purchase order requirements
  • Measure parts and components using micrometer, tape measure and caliper
  • Notate flaws on receiving reports and issue hold tags if items are to be rejected
  • Assign internal tracking numbers to material and components when applicable
  • Review Material Test Reports and verify items meets required specifications
  1. Manages ASME QC system including U1 reports, job travelers, WPS, WPQ, PQR’s
  2. Ensures ASME code compliance, reviews all WPQ documents, keeps all continuity and calibration logs current.
  3. Oversees all welding procedures and work with CWI to ensure welder qualification
  4. Develop and write new quality procedures and work instructions for all departments
  5. Performs in-process quality audits, new program inspections, and supplier evaluations.
  6. Schedules all NDE visits for ASME Code and interacts with ASME audit and pre-audit reviews.
  7. Maintains safe and clean working environment by complying with procedures, rules and regulations. Secures tools, materials and equipment at end of day.
  8. Performs additional duties as needed.

Reports To: VP of Operations
